About Fabri

Fabri is building a fully integrated digital foundry for high-speed precision metal casting. We combine additive manufacturing, custom process software, and advanced casting operations to deliver production-quality metal parts faster and more cost-effectively than traditional methods.

We are an early-stage, well-capitalized startup backed by top-tier investors and major customers. We have shipped our first customer parts and are seeing strong demand from aerospace and industrial customers.

During this stage of the company, the software team works directly with the foundry. This is an on-site role for someone who wants to build software that controls, improves, and scales real-world manufacturing.

The Role

We are looking for a Software Engineer, Applied ML to build the software systems that connect Fabri’s digital manufacturing process end-to-end. You will primarily work across manufacturing data, process analytics, workflow automation, and machine/process integration, developing software that helps improve manufacturing quality, throughput, and repeatability. You will report to the CTO and own important pieces of Fabri’s manufacturing software stack.

Your work will include collecting and processing manufacturing data, analyzing historical process performance, identifying correlations between process variables and manufacturing outcomes, and building systems that help engineers detect and prevent production issues. Some projects may involve geometry processing, AWS, or backend infrastructure, but we do not expect one person to be an expert in all of these areas.

The right candidate is a strong C++ engineer who enjoys ambiguous problems, physical systems, and wearing many hats. Python experience is a plus, but C++ will be your primary development language. You should be comfortable building reliable software around real-world processes, working directly with operators and engineers, and deciding what needs to be automated next.

What you need to know about the Boston Tech Scene

Boston is a powerhouse for technology innovation thanks to world-class research universities like MIT and Harvard and a robust pipeline of venture capital investment. Host to the first telephone call and one of the first general-purpose computers ever put into use, Boston is now a hub for biotechnology, robotics and artificial intelligence — though it’s also home to several B2B software giants. So it’s no surprise that the city consistently ranks among the greatest startup ecosystems in the world.

Key Facts About Boston Tech

  • Number of Tech Workers: 269,000; 9.4% of overall workforce (2024 CompTIA survey)
  • Major Tech Employers: Thermo Fisher Scientific, Toast, Klaviyo, HubSpot, DraftKings
  • Key Industries: Artificial intelligence, biotechnology, robotics, software, aerospace
  • Funding Landscape: $15.7 billion in venture capital funding in 2024 (Pitchbook)
  • Notable Investors: Summit Partners, Volition Capital, Bain Capital Ventures, MassVentures, Highland Capital Partners
  • Research Centers and Universities: MIT, Harvard University, Boston College, Tufts University, Boston University, Northeastern University, Smithsonian Astrophysical Observatory, National Bureau of Economic Research, Broad Institute, Lowell Center for Space Science & Technology, National Emerging Infectious Diseases Laboratories
